The cable is exactly the same as the HD 650 but shortened to 50" and is now terminated with a straight 3.5mm plug rather than the 1/4" plug of the HD 650. Perhaps most notably, the removable cable now terminates with a 3.5mm jack rather than quarter-inch (with an included quarter-inch attachment), making these cans much more versatile to pair with all your many devices.
